GAE2606. AI and Data Analytics for Federal Audits

This session demonstrates how simple data analytics can support the research and development (R&D) phase of an audit by helping auditors identify higher-risk grantees. Using a case example, we illustrate how the two audits born from this R&D resulted in significant findings.


Learning Objectives:

  • Identify data sources that can be used to review and organize Federal funding data.
  • Recognize simple data quality checks that affect risk identification.
  • Identify steps used to prioritize grantees with higher potential risk.
